Output 3871ce5db0fc1623dfbedb4d113f9f6df5a655fd37866aa46ef44de65c466866:1

value
1650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d36fa1eec3df43bbe9f2990f5bf70a4a696b5a OP_EQUAL
address
DEhN73WgU8C2ZJQLZDqSMZShwT463hVVQN
transaction
3871ce5db0fc1623dfbedb4d113f9f6df5a655fd37866aa46ef44de65c466866
spent
true